So far, preparations for the 2024 America’s Cup have been a game of hide and seek. The six teams have been training and practicing at different locations for months.

This game of hide and seek is now over. From Thursday, the six rivals will meet for the first time off the coast of Vilanova, near Barcelona (Spain). It is the first pre-regatta of the America’s Cup. The newly established Swiss syndicate Alinghi Red Bull Racing is also making its first real appearance in the competition.

For the first time with only Swiss sailors

And for the first time as a truly Swiss formation: since the two legendary Alinghi victories in 2003 and 2007, a ban on mercenaries has been imposed in the America’s Cup. All sailors must now come from the candidate country. Alinghi Red Bull is counting on Arnaud Psarofaghis from Geneva as helmsman for the first pre-regatta, who turns 35 on Thursday.

Psarofaghis and Co. already know the water in Catalonia very well. Alinghi Red Bull has been training in Barcelona for a year, where they will compete for the world’s oldest sporting trophy in October 2024. Initially the team was temporarily housed, now the new, official base is in the middle of the port of Barcelona.

But the America’s Cup would not be the Formula 1 of the water if the cards were fully revealed in the first preliminary regatta. Because the 100 km/h sailing monsters are not sailing this week, these super yachts called AC75 are still at the yards and are not yet ready to race.

Pre-regatta with slimmed down boat versions

In the first showdown, the teams use baby boats: the AC40s are a scaled-down version of the flying AC75 monsters; instead of eight sailors there is only room for four. But the pre-regatta boats are only cute compared to the main class: the baby version also races across the Mediterranean at 80 km/h. In recent months, the Genevans have trained a lot on both types of boats.

Will Alinghi Red Bull shock his rivals from New Zealand, Great Britain, Italy, USA and France in his first ever match? Psarofaghis weighs in, saying: “As always when we participate in a race, the goal is victory. But the first regatta of this America’s Cup cycle is also about gaining experience.”
